DISPLAY APPARATUS AND METHOD OF MANUFACTURING THE SAME -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240324316 titled 'DISPLAY APPARATUS AND METHOD OF MANUFACTURING THE SAME

The abstract describes a display apparatus with multiple pixels, each consisting of electrodes and emission layers, connected by a defining layer and a connection electrode.

  • The display apparatus includes multiple pixels with electrodes and emission layers.
  • A defining layer with an opening exposes portions of the electrodes in each pixel.
  • A trench is formed in the defining layer.
  • A connection electrode electrically connects opposite electrodes in different pixels.

Original Abstract Submitted

a display apparatus includes a first pixel disposed on a substrate and including a first pixel electrode, a first emission layer disposed on the first pixel electrode, and a first opposite electrode disposed on the first emission layer, a second pixel disposed on the substrate and including a second pixel electrode, a second emission layer disposed on the second pixel electrode, and a second opposite electrode disposed on the second emission layer, a pixel defining layer disposed on the first pixel electrode and the second pixel electrode and including an opening, the opening exposing each of at least a portion of the first pixel electrode and at least a portion of the second pixel electrode, a trench formed in the pixel defining layer, and a connection electrode electrically connecting the first opposite electrode to the second opposite electrode.
